CORPORATE TRUST PRODUCTS AND SERVICES
RCBC Trust and Investments Division offers a wide array of trust products and services that cater to retail, corporate, institutional and high net worth individuals.
RCBC Trust also has a whole suite of asset, retirement fund management services, employee benefit plans trusts and various agencies such as escrow, custodianship, collateral and loan agencies for corporations.
Employee Benefit Trust
An arrangement wherein RCBC acts as the Trustee or Investment Manager of the funds set aside by a company exclusively for the purpose of paying retirement benefits to its employees when due. The arrangement provides for systematic payment of benefits as well as enjoyment of certain tax benefits for both the company and its employees subject to certain conditions being met.
Portfolio Management
Portfolio management is where RCBC Trust designs a specific portfolio that is suited to a particular customer’s needs, yield expectations and risk appetite. Minimum term for this is one year. The fund can be invested in fixed income instruments, stocks or a combination of both.
Escrow Agency
An arrangement wherein RCBC serves to protect the interest of two or more contracting parties. As a neutral party, RCBC will oversee the performance, compliance and completion of the terms and conditions of the contract the clients have entered into, as well as ensure that all documents pertaining to the arrangement are held safely in our custody.
Investment Management or Corporate Trusteeship
Similar to portfolio management, RCBC can manage your corporation’s funds by placing it in either fixed income instruments or equities or a combination of both, with the ultimate objective of maximizing your investment earnings within acceptable risk levels.
Sinking Fund Management
An arrangement wherein you set aside a sum of money with RCBC for a specified period of time, out of which shall be paid certain obligations you specified. To ensure maximization of your funds, RCBC invests these in prime fixed-income securities and pays your obligations to your lenders directly out of the fund.
Stock/Bond Transfer Agency
RCBC can act as the Stock Transfer Agent or Bond Agent which will assist your corporation in keeping track of stock shares or bond certificates issued to various stockholders/bondholders. As Agent, RCBC shall take care of recording any change in the ownership of the company’s capital stock or its long-term debt papers. The Agent can also handle the payment of cash or stock dividends declared and prepare and submit reports required by SEC or any authorized government agency.
Receiving Agency
RCBC will receive and deposit funds for eventual turnover to designated recipients. This is usually done with Initial Public Offerings (IPOs) of Common and Preferred shares of companies.
Loan Agency
It is an arrangement wherein RCBC acts for and in behalf of your corporation for the purpose of paying your loan obligations to your creditors in a timely and organized manner. RCBC will monitor the interest rates and coordinate remittance of funds whenever applicable.
Company Savings Plan
Your company’s employees can pool their savings into a fund which will be managed by RCBC and can be invested in high-earning instruments. Your employees can make regular contributions through a salary deduction arrangement. Upon retirement, separation or resignation from your company, the employees receive the full amount of their savings plus the interest earned.
Mortgage Trust Indenture
RCBC will act as an intermediary between a borrower and its creditors in the administration of properties securing the company’s loans. This is suitable for corporate clients who want to maximize the use of the company’s asset pool in securing loans from several creditors, as well as provide protective financial instruments for both the borrowers and the creditors.
